DEAN DUNHAM; OR, THE WATERFORD MYSTERY.
I've been looking forward to this day for weeks, Sarah, said Adin Dunham, as he rose from the breakfast-table on a certain Wednesday morning in the early part of June.
Why, father, what do you mean? asked Mrs. Dunham curiously.
Because to-day I am to receive a thousand dollars—a thousand dollars in hard cash, answered her husband in a tone of exultation.
Well, I declare! ejaculated his wife in amazement. Who on earth is going to give you a thousand dollars?
